Output 660f634802b98516118e7c1af67b8261f96cacb64413da1221e8d885f67f5318:0

value
7450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5514710b294db705c9492b52015470e22a037ee OP_EQUAL
address
3Q48qorufoDeBrZD59vwKzQ3oV59pgJR74
transaction
660f634802b98516118e7c1af67b8261f96cacb64413da1221e8d885f67f5318
spent
true